[Voltage Regulators - Linear] Analog Devices, Inc. MAX667MSA/PR Overview

Introducing the MAX667MSA/PR from Analog Devices, Inc., a versatile linear positive adjustable voltage regulator designed to meet the demands of various electronic applications. With its compact 8SOIC package and robust performance capabilities, this regulator stands out as a reliable solution for voltage regulation needs.

Featuring advanced engineering and Analog Devices' renowned quality standards, the MAX667MSA/PR offers precise voltage regulation with an adjustable output, making it adaptable to diverse circuit requirements. Its 250mA output current capability ensures stable power delivery, empowering your circuits to perform optimally under varying load conditions.

Whether you're designing consumer electronics, industrial automation systems, or automotive applications, the MAX667MSA/PR provides the stability and flexibility necessary for seamless integration into your designs, ensuring consistent and reliable performance.

MAX667MSA/PR Features

  • Linear Positive Voltage Regulation: Ensures stable and reliable power output.
  • Adjustable Output: Allows for precise voltage adjustment to suit diverse circuit requirements.
  • 250mA Output Current: Capable of delivering sufficient power for a wide range of applications.
  • Compact 8SOIC Package: Space-efficient design for easy integration into various circuit layouts.
  • Robust Performance: Built to withstand demanding operating conditions for long-term reliability.

MAX667MSA/PR Applications

  • Consumer Electronics: The MAX667MSA/PR can be used in applications such as mobile devices, audio equipment, and portable gadgets to regulate voltage and ensure consistent performance, enhancing user experience.
  • Industrial Automation Systems: In industrial control systems, PLCs, and instrumentation, this regulator provides stable power supply, contributing to the smooth operation of machinery and equipment in manufacturing environments.
  • Automotive Electronics: Within automotive electronic systems, including infotainment systems, sensors, and control modules, the MAX667MSA/PR maintains steady voltage levels, supporting the reliable function of critical components for vehicle operation and safety.
